GRANT WRITER

Description: Do you enjoy persuading people to believe your favorite team, organization, or opinion is the best? Are you good with words and care about helping organizations succeed? You would make a great Grant Writer for Genderbands! We are looking for an intelligent and skillful volunteer to write proposals for financial grants from government agencies, companies, and foundations. In this part-time, remote position, you will gain invaluable experience finding grants for which the organization would be a perfect fit and crafting a compelling story about why our organization is the right recipient for each grant.



Job Responsibilities

  • Identify grant funding for which Genderbands is eligible

  • Write compelling grant proposals explaining why Genderbands is the right recipient for the funding

  • Follow standard formatting guidelines for grant proposals, including executive summary, conclusion, institutional background, and budget

  • Research information and documentation needed to support the claims in each proposal

  • Gather supporting documents for each application

  • Complete and submit grant applications before the deadlines

  • Maintain a grants calendar and create deadlines for drafts and revisions

  • Submit drafts for feedback from management and make revisions according to management’s recommendations

  • Potentially attend grant-writing training

  • Other duties as needed

  • Report to Executive Director (ED)

  • Communicate with ED regularly
